Text
(a)Notwithstanding Section 25189, any person who is required to file a hydrogeological assessment report with a regional board pursuant to Section 25208.7, and who fails to do so, shall be liable civilly in a sum of not less than one thousand dollars ($1,000) and not more than ten thousand dollars ($10,000) for each day the report has not been received.
(b)Notwithstanding Section 25189, any person who submits false information to the regional board shall be liable
civilly in a sum of not less than two thousand dollars ($2,000) and not more than twenty-five thousand dollars ($25,000) for each day the false information goes uncorrected.
